At a stadium, each adult ticket cost $21 and each child ticket cost $10. On Saturday, the number of adult tickets sold was 125 less than the number of child tickets. On Sunday, the number of adult tickets sold decreased by 35% while the number of child tickets sold increased by 40%. If a total of 1610 tickets were sold on Sunday, how much money was collected on Saturday?

35% x 1 u =
35100 x 1 u = 0.35 u
40% x 1 u =
40100 x 1 u = 0.4 u
40% x 125 =
40100 x 125 = 50
Number of tickets sold on Sunday
= 0.65 u + 1.4 u + 175
= 2.05 u + 175
2.05 u + 175 = 1610
2.05 u = 1610 - 175
2.05 u = 1435
1 u = 1435 ÷ 2.05 = 700
Amount collected from adult tickets on Saturday
= 1 u x 21
= 700 x 21
= $14700
Amount collected from child tickets on Saturday
= 10(1 u + 125)
= 10(700 + 125)
= 10 x 825
= $8250
Total amount collected on Saturday
= 14700 + 8250
= $22950
Answer(s):$22950
